Apple made the bold decision this year in that, as part of its environmental initiative, all iPhone 12 models do not ship with a companion wall adapter. All you get in the box is a USB-C to Lightning cable. The good news is that the new iPhones can charge faster — up to 5o% after a 30-minute charge — but you’ll need at least a 20-watt wall adapter to take advantage of it. Before getting into the picks, there are few terms (or rather technologies) to know, because you’ll inevitably see some wall adapters supporting them.
• Qualcomm Quick Charge 3.0: This is a fast-charge technology that is able to help a wall adapter charge a device up to 4x times faster than the conventional 5W charger. But iPhones don’t support this technology, so it’s a non-issue for iPhone owners.
• Power Delivery (PD): This is a charging technology that allows a charger to output higher currents and higher voltages. It can be integrated into many devices whose power outputs can range from 18-watts to 100-watts. It’s also the only charging standard that can charge a laptop. Power Delivery is only supported by iPhone 8 and later.
• Gallium Nitride (GaN): Gallium Nitride is a new material that is significantly more energy-efficient and space-efficient than silicon, which is the traditional material used in wall adapters. GaN allows the wall adapters to be smaller and lighter, but still really powerful.
RavPower 45W PD USB-C Wall Charger

Best All-Around
This is one of the most unique and more powerful wall adapters on this list. It rests flush up against the wall, which is ideal if a wall outlet is behind furniture. It also delivers 45-watts of power and supports power deliver — yes, it’s powerful enough to charge your MacBook.
